Female reference person, no spouse present health insurance coverage rates in Highlands Ranch, Colorado compared
How does Highlands Ranch, Colorado compare to other Colorado and National averages?
Highlands Ranch, Colorado
95.5%
Colorado
92.2% (-3% lower than Highlands Ranch, Colorado)
National average
89.7% (-6% lower than Highlands Ranch, Colorado)
